Transaction 6378e3b32166e978b31d710a7f83612df4234113a806c21b32d9174dccfe2b36

3 Input
2 Outputs
  • 6378e3b32166e978b31d710a7f83612df4234113a806c21b32d9174dccfe2b36:0
  • value  630407
    address  12BhwELwauCbUvzRPzKvwQv26u925QvGGT
  • 6378e3b32166e978b31d710a7f83612df4234113a806c21b32d9174dccfe2b36:1
  • value  15357939
    address  1EBjwx4kwF4H3gZS7iY8PMFTMirujrtGxU